Evaporative Cooling Human Body. Sweating reduces body heat through a process known as evaporative cooling. The efficient heat removal from the skin provides improved evaporative cooling effect and decrease skin temperature effectively,. Perspiration, in most mammals, water given off by the intact skin, either as vapour by simple evaporation from the epidermis (insensible perspiration) or as sweat, a form of cooling in which liquid actively secreted from sweat glands evaporates from the body surface. When exposed to extreme temperatures, the body responds to maintain thermal balance: Because of the large heat of vaporization of water, the evaporation from a liquid surface is a very effective cooling mechanism.
